§ 41-108 — Beneficial owner to maintain premises.
Oklahoma·Title 41 Landlord And Tenant
Any agreement, assignment, conveyance, trust deed or security instrument which authorizes a person other than the beneficial owner to act as landlord of a dwelling unit shall not relieve the beneficial owner of the duty to conform with this act and any other law, code, ordinance or regulation concerning the maintenance and operation of the premises.

Legislative History
Added by Laws 1978, c. 257, § 8, eff. Oct. 1, 1978.
